+// SensorEventCallback.
+int DynamicSensorsSubHal::submitEvent(SP(BaseSensorObject) sensor,
+ const sensors_event_t& e) {
+ std::vector<Event> events;
+ Event hal_event;
+ bool wakeup;
+
+ if (e.type == SENSOR_TYPE_DYNAMIC_SENSOR_META) {
+ const dynamic_sensor_meta_event_t* sensor_meta;
+
+ sensor_meta = static_cast<const dynamic_sensor_meta_event_t*>(
+ &(e.dynamic_sensor_meta));
+ if (sensor_meta->connected != 0) {
+ // The sensor framework must be notified of the connected sensor
+ // through the callback before handling the sensor added event. If
+ // it isn't, it will assert when looking up the sensor handle when
+ // processing the sensor added event.
+ //
+ // TODO (b/201529167): Fix dynamic sensors addition / removal when
+ // converting to AIDL.
+ // The sensor framework runs in a separate process from the sensor
+ // HAL, and it processes events in a dedicated thread, so it's
+ // possible the event handling can be done before the callback is
+ // run. Thus, a delay is added after sending notification of the
+ // connected sensor.
+ onSensorConnected(sensor_meta->handle, sensor_meta->sensor);
+ std::this_thread::sleep_for(std::chrono::milliseconds(1000));
+ }
+ }
+
+ convertFromSensorEvent(e, &hal_event);
+ events.push_back(hal_event);
+ if (sensor && sensor->getSensor()) {
+ wakeup = sensor->getSensor()->flags & SENSOR_FLAG_WAKE_UP;
+ } else {
+ wakeup = false;
+ }
+ ScopedWakelock wakelock = mHalProxyCallback->createScopedWakelock(wakeup);
+ mHalProxyCallback->postEvents(events, std::move(wakelock));
+
+ return 0;
+}
